    • Hobgoblins were mostly found in communities where they were in command of either goblins or bugbears, or sometimes both. The most civilized goblinoid communities were ruled by the race. This was in large part because hobgoblin society was more industrious and less savage than that of goblins or bugbears.Though bugbears sometimes took control due to...

    • In Dungeons & Dragons, hobgoblins are an elite species of goblinoids, trained in military fighting techniques. Hobgoblins are bigger, stronger, and smarter than goblins; smaller and weaker than bugbears, but better organized. They often take on leadership roles in goblinoid armies.
